{"product_id":"kings-flax","title":"King's Flax","description":"\u003cp data-start=\"629\" data-end=\"1094\"\u003e\u003cstrong data-start=\"629\" data-end=\"644\"\u003eKing's Flax\u003c\/strong\u003e \u003cem\u003e(Linum kingii)\u003c\/em\u003e is a charming native wildflower that brings \u003cstrong\u003ebright golden blooms\u003c\/strong\u003e to some of the driest and rockiest landscapes in the Intermountain West. While its blue-flowered relatives often receive more attention, this species offers a distinctive splash of warm color that pairs beautifully with sagebrush, penstemons, buckwheats, and other drought-adapted natives. Its tidy form makes it equally at home in naturalistic plantings, rock gardens, or xeriscapes.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p data-start=\"1096\" data-end=\"1507\" data-is-last-node=\"\" data-is-only-node=\"\"\u003eOnce established, King's Flax asks for very little care. It thrives in lean, well-drained soils where many garden plants struggle and is well suited to high-elevation gardens with long, cold winters. Bees and other native pollinators readily visit its flowers, making it a valuable addition to habitat-focused landscapes while maintaining a refined, understated appearance.\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"Native Utah Plants","offers":[{"title":"1 seedling - 3.5\"W x 5\"D pot","offer_id":53559320346931,"sku":"PF Linum kingii 5\"","price":7.0,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0930\/6308\/6387\/files\/Linum_kingii_-_52219779330.jpg?v=1782527545","url":"https:\/\/utahplants.com\/products\/kings-flax","provider":"Native Utah Plants","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
